Way late but here it is. I'm only doing top 5 because when I look at the world, I don't really see 12 players or even fringe players in terms of alliances in this world. There's the five largest groups and a few that will compete to make it into the top 5 and make an impact on the world.

1) True Elite/True EIite- I'll try to take it light to avoid being called biased. Located...everywhere, they have a solid enough roster based on what I know but I think they're a bit top heavy. The good players are good but at least from what I remember the bad players aren't very good and will probably be easy targets. I was in there for a hot minute and nothing really stuck out as exceptionally bad as a unit. They seem to be fighting everyone right now. They're currently 8-1 on Squad/2.0., 7-0 on Straw Hat Pirtates, 0-1 to Eviction Notice, and 0-0 with Vacation Mode/Vacation Club. I can't comment on any negatives in their leadership without being called biased and having my opinion disregarded so I'll just omit this part and stay positive. Their leaders seem to be on top of things and planning ahead for the later stages of the game. They run an aggressive alliance and most of them want to have a good team. Which I respect. Overall they need a core and they need to do it while the event is on, otherwise they're probably going to lose a lot of cities after the event is over. Because of this issue I gotta say FLOAT.

2) Vacation Mode/Vacation Club-
Well anyone that's been around this show for awhile knows that I have an extensive history with Sigurd dating back to Gythium. So they'll probably expect me to trash VM/VC. But I can't. In all honesty, they feel like the team to beat. A friend in this alliance treated me to a live siege of them LS breaking a TE siege today and it looked like they were in control. They have a solid core and also seem to be eyeing the portals early. They have a big gift and a big curse in that they don't have any serious competition in O54 which means that they may have a harder time keeping pace with other alliances in terms of growth in the early game. However they will have a relatively easy time building a core up, which they have successfully done so far. They're 3-0 with Warriors and 2-0 with Straw Hat Pirates.

Their only other weakness is that they have two full branches right now. Look I can't even find 60 people that both are alarmed, useful, and enjoyable to be around in any particular EN conquest world. There's definitely going to be some weak links, a couple of which I can identify from past stints in the US. They have a handful of players I'd say are good that I know of, they also most definitely have more that I don't know of. In terms of leadership, gotta be honest, I think they have the best leadership at this point in time and I think that they have the best positioning if they can turn it to their advantage. SWIM.

3) Squad/Squad 2.0- They're located in O45 mainly and are right by True Elite who they are 1-8 with. They're 1-0 with Warriors, and 0-1 with Vacation Mode. It looks like they have a few revolt players on their roster. They've been rumored to have a resident spammer as well. All in all their coring is pretty good. But that doesn't matter much if it becomes True Elite's core. However I've seen bigger comebacks and its a small world. Lets see if they can make it work. FLOAT.

4) Warriors-
Based mainly in O44 but seem to also be a bit all over with cities in O45 and O55. They seem to be losing cities to everyone ranked above them. So there's not really a whole lot more to say right now. SINK.

5) Eviction Notice-
Plot twist, its actually the real Eviction Notice hiding under new IGNS. But for real, they're mainly in O45. They're 1-0 with True Elite so there's some potential. But they look like they're only just starting to get the ball going a bit. The key here will be keeping a decent core, winning the O45 temple battle, which has some pretty powerful buffs, and eventually picking up momentum on True Elite I actually think that this will be TE's main test in O45. SWIM.
